2x200w@4ohms 275 bucks


as for finding a monoblock amp to run 1kw amperage at 4 ohm impedence for less than 1500 bucks in itself is next to impossible. Is there any reason you are wanting to run a 4ohm sub? you can save ALOT of cash on an amp by purchasing a 1 ohm sub, and I doubt you will be able to tell the difference in SQ for the amount of money it will cost.

so, I would pick up the ED amp listed above for componets, pick up a 1ohm sub and ditch the 4ohm idea, grab the single amp on the ED site for 295 bucks and be done.

on your 4 channel amp selection
200 x 4 at 4 ohms is asking alot but

but i would do

Zapco # REF1000.4 $ 699.99
150 watts x 4 @ 4 ohms
250 watts x 4 @ 2 ohms

2nd choice

Hifonics XXV 4 channel Gemini $ 599.99
4 x 125 watts @ 4 ohms
4 x 200 watts @ 2 ohms

3rd
MMats SQ4160 not cheap around $500 to $750
4 x 160 watts @ 4 ohms


mono amps

again 1000 watts at 4 ohms aint easy

your asking for power at higher ohm loads
which is easier on electrical and sounds better
than lower loads

but harder to find and more money


1st choice

sundown SAZ-3000d $1099.00
800 x 1 @ 4 ohms
1600 x 1 @ 2 ohms
3000 x1 @ 1 ohms

2nd

hifonics XXV thor $ 949.99
1200 x1 @ 4 ohms
2300 x 1 @ 2 ohms
3000 x 1 @ 1 ohms


3rd

RD Audio 5750.1 $ 1500 i can get better price i am down with owners
1000 x 1 @ 4 ohms
3000 x 1 @ 2 ohms
5800 x 1 @ 1 ohms

This is just my opinion...and correct me if you think i am wrong. I find 4 channel amps useless, unless bridged. With music you only get 2 channels (left and right) and unless you are watching surround sound DVD's or HDCDS where each channel has a seperate signal. I find it often cheaper to either buy a high wattage 2 channel amplifier or a 4 channel amplifier in bridged mode to run all 4 sets of componets from, rather than a high wattage, 4 channel amplifier running all sets of componets independently.
